I have talked to clerks at various hotels and they tell me that when I book through a travel site they have to pay a fee and the chances are that I will get the least nice room in the category. I have found this to be true the only two times I booked through a travel site. It seemed convenient, but at the same price I could get a better room by booking direct. I find that contacting the hotel directly also begins a relationship and allows me to get a feeling for the service there. I shop on the travel site and go to the hotel website and book. Trust me.
